The study aims to identify the development of the Islah and Tajdid movements in Malaya and the impact on Islamic education for women starting at the madrasah level to the high level in the late 20th century. This study discusses the movement of Islah and Tajdid which appeared at the beginning of the 20th century in Malaya and analyzed the influence of thinking on Islamic women's education. This study was conducted using a qualitative study, where all data information from primary and secondary sources was scrutinized and analyzed by taking an inductive approach. The study found that the characters involved in this movement in Malaya since the very beginning of their return from their studies in Egypt have supported the thought of Sheikh Muhammad Abduh and Sheikh Rasyid Ridha in the case of women's education. They wrote and worked on publications through newspapers and magazines that voiced the importance of Muslim women to be given freedom of education to engage in society. In order to realize these thoughts and awareness, they also set up special madrasah for female students in Penang, Melaka and Singapore. The influence of their thinking has led to the awareness of the Malay community with the establishment of madrasah in the states of Kelantan, Kedah, Perlis, and Johor and opened the widest opportunities for female students to receive education. Until the Independence era of Malaya, these madrasah have expanded to whole land of Malay as the efforts and awareness of group of religionist that support the thinking of Islah and Tajdid. In 1952 Malaya Islamic College was established and followed by Yayasan Pengajian Tinggi Islam Kelantan (YPTIK) in 1956 as a result of this group's efforts. Women's students also have the opportunity to pursue higher levels of education until there is an Islamic women's education network between Malaysia, Indonesia and Egypt. At the end of the 20th century, Muslim women had succeeded in occupying various career fields, especially in Islamic education as teachers in schools, as a lecturer at higher learning centers that offering various fields of Islamic studies and as civil servants in government departments.

This article discusses the conception of science and its significance for the reconstruction of Islamic educat-ion, by analyzing and contextualizing the thoughts of Seyyed Hossein Nasr. Nasr is considered a figure who has compe-tence in history of science and philosophy with special emphasis on Islamic science and philosophy. In the earlier phase of his life, he acquainted himself with the thoughts of prominent thinkers both from East and West, and with the very issue of the encounter between East and West. This position makes the thoughts of Nasr on science having their distinctive character. The first part of this paper investigates the construct and characteristics of Islamic science as well as the hierarchy and the idea of unity in Islamic science. The second part of this paper is dealing with the reformulation of philosophical basis of Islamic education, most specifically in the domain of ontology, epistemology and axiology. The third is dealing with the attempts of reconstructing the system of Islamic education, most notably pertaining to the aim of education, educator, student, means of education, and milieu of education.

This study deals with the role of KH. Saifuddin Zuhri as Minister of Religion using biographical approach by describing his passion in improving the quality of Islamic education, particularly the Islamic university. He plays a vital role in the development of Islamic universities, namely the State Islamic Institute (IAIN). IAIN is a center for high-level teaching and education activities for Muslim youth. During a period of leadership of KH Saifuddin Zuhri at the Ministry of Religious affair, he succeeded in inaugurating the IAIN at the provincial level by naming the universities according to figures from the region and 14 IAIN branches at the district level. / city. To support the improvement of the quality of teaching staff and infrastructure for higher education, K.H. Saifuddin Zuhri seeks to make a policy, namely by sending students to study abroad on scholarships, establishing a translation and publishing agency for the Qur'an, managing the distribution of religious books to schools and Islamic boarding schools. In addition, he also made policies to appoint honorary religious teachers and the equivalent of madrasa diplomas. For his efforts, IAIN Sunan Kalijaga Yogyakarta gave a sign of honor for a professor in the field of da'wah with the title "professor" to K.H. Saifuddin Zuhri.

The article is devoted to the representation of the concept death in poem “Autumn” («Höst») written by Stig Dagerman in 1954. Author wrote it 10 days before suicide. Thus, poem may be considered as occurring before death. This writing is one of a number works where Stig Dagerman addresses himself to a topic death. Concept death is one of the key concepts for humanity: philosophers, painters and writers have been studying it for centuries. Death concept realization can be found in language with the help of various linguistic means: direct and indirect naming units (on the form of metonymic and metaphorical transfers), conventional epithets, colours and images which can be either culture-universal or authorial. In poem of interest concept death is present mostly by metaphorical transfers and colour epithets and one realization through the use of metonymic transfer. The poem includes traditional, universal cultural as well as authorial images. On the one part these speak about importance of studying the concept in global culture, on the other part these speak about Stig Dagerman’s high level of excellence as a poet.

Students who enter polytechnics system are students who have completed their formal education at primary and secondary level. These students have been exposed to Islamic education including KAFA (Fardhu Ain Basic Course). This study aims to look at Islamic Education knowledge level in the aspect of Faith, Shari’a, Muamalat and appreciation of morality through 11 years of schooling. This study was carried out involving a total of 104 students in the first semester. This study used questionnaire by Ab Halim et al. (2011) and analyzed using SPSS 18.0 in a descriptive and inferential manner. This study discovers that the extent to all aspects studies is high, namely Faith at the mean score of 4.31 (sp=0.28), Shari’a at the mean score of 4.41 (sp=0.38) and Muamalat at the mean score of 4.31 (sp=0.38). The degree of morality appreciation is also at a high level at the mean score of 4.29 (sp=0.40). All aspects being studied also has a significant relationship with the appreciation of morality which is a strong relation to the aspect of Faith r=.578 and Muamalat r=.528, meanwhile Shari’a has a moderate strong relation r=.437. This study shows a good level of knowledge among the students and all aspects studied and directly related to students’ behavioral appreciation. It is recommended that the knowledge of education in Islam can be enhanced in education system of Polytechnics by emphasizing the aspect of appreciation and using it as a living practice. This is at the same time enhancing morality as it is interconnected. ABSTRACT Democracy and development are key concepts in the developmental discourse, and they are considered crucial to a sustainable developmental strategy. This study thus appraised the nexus between democracy and development in Nigeria. The study utilized content analysis and descriptive method to actualize the objectives of the research. This study revealed that absence of democratic paraphernalia like free and fair election, rule of law, constitutionalism among others, have constituted series of misunderstandings in the tenets and principles of liberal democracy, especially in Nigeria. The study further ascertained that factors such as: poor state of economy, high level of unemployment, illiteracy, ignorance, ethnicity, tribalism, ethno-religious crises, and poverty have coalesced to constitute impediments to the smooth and effective operation of democracy in Nigeria, with serious implications for democratization and sustainable development. Among others, the study recommends political, structural and institutional reforms of the Nigerian state in a manner that promote and deepen democracy and national development.

Pesantren is basically a traditional Islamic education where the students lived with and studied under the guidance of one (or more) teachers are better known as kyai. Although pesantren was considered traditional, but still exist and survive in modern age and global era. Obviously because this institution has its own characteristics and maintain institutional elements that have formed since former. The characteristics of education in pesantren classified to two: (1) the general pattern of education, which are pesantren institutions introducing levels, from that teach simple texts until sublime pesantren that teach high level texts. (2) Teaching systems are the sorogan system and bandongan system. As for the institutional elements in pesantren are cottage, mosques, students, kyai, classical islamic books

Al-Attas is one of the figures whose ideas continue to be the current discussion and reference in highlighting Islam as a worldview in this contemporary time. Broadly speaking, the underlying thought of al-Attas is about the condition of the decline of Muslims in various living systems, especially in the educational sector and the development of science. In his works, al-Attas is generally focus on the idea of restoring the value of Islam as a worldview (re-actualization of Islamic teachings), carrying the independence of Islam from the dependency on the  Western civilization (westernization) and from the idea of de-secularization. This is an effort to integrate Islamic science and restore the harmony between Islam and science.  Therefore, al-Attas offers several renewal concepts such as: First, the Islamization of science, that is the process of deconstruction of Western science and then reconstruct into the Islamic knowledge system. Second, the concept of Islamic education that aims to create a perfect human being, a person who is aware of their individuality and relationship with God, society, and nature.
